Crypto Adoption Around the World: Liberia

Adoption Status: Liberia has an implicit ban on cryptocurrencies, with the country’s Central Bank issuing warnings and discouraging their use, while simultaneously exploring a CBDC.

Current Economic Context in Liberia

Image by freepik

Liberia faces significant economic hurdles. Despite being rich in natural resources, the country struggles with high poverty rates and widespread unemployment. 

Many Liberians lack access to basic financial services, with a significant portion of the population remaining unbanked. The exclusion limits their ability to save, invest, and participate fully in the economy. 

Furthermore, the country is heavily reliant on remittances from Liberians working abroad and on foreign aid, making it vulnerable to external shocks.

In this context, financial inclusion will be empowering. Access to financial tools and services can help Liberia unlock its citizens’ potential and drive economic growth. That is where cryptocurrencies come into play. 

By facilitating low-cost transactions, enabling micro-loans and savings opportunities, and promoting entrepreneurship, cryptocurrencies can help bridge the financial inclusion gap.

Crypto Adoption in Liberia

Image by WordAtlas

Despite the Central Bank of Liberia's (CBL) cautious stance and implicit ban, there's a growing interest in cryptocurrencies among Liberians, particularly the younger generation. This interest is fueled by the accessibility of foreign exchanges like UEEx, Binance and Kraken, where users can buy and trade cryptocurrencies.

However, the CBL's actions, such as the intervention against The Abundance Community Coin (TACC), highlight the need for a clear regulatory framework. The current uncertainty creates a challenging environment for individuals and potential crypto-related businesses.

While accurate data on crypto adoption in Liberia is limited, anecdotal evidence suggests increasing curiosity and willingness to explore cryptocurrencies. This is similar to the crypto situation in Algeria where individuals engage in crypto activities despite an official ban.

Benefits and Challenges of Crypto Adoption in Liberia

Cryptocurrency adoption in Liberia could potentially pave the way to greater financial inclusion and economic empowerment. However, it's essential to acknowledge both the potential benefits and the challenges that come with wider crypto adoption.

Potential Benefits

Enhanced Financial Inclusion

Cryptocurrencies can empower those excluded from the traditional banking system. Through access to digital wallets and financial services, cryptocurrencies can enable greater participation in the economy, particularly for those in rural areas with limited access to banks.

Improved Remittances

For a country heavily reliant on remittances, cryptocurrencies offer a faster, cheaper, and more efficient way for Liberians abroad to send money back home. This can have a significant positive impact on families and the overall economy.

Economic Growth

Cryptocurrencies can help attract foreign investment, support local startups, and promote innovation. This can lead to job creation and economic development.

Increased Transparency and Efficiency

Blockchain technology, which underpins cryptocurrencies, can help enhance transparency and efficiency in various sectors, from supply chain management to public services.

Challenges to Overcome

Volatility

The inherent volatility of cryptocurrency markets poses a risk for investors and users. Price fluctuations can lead to financial losses, and this volatility can deter those unfamiliar with cryptocurrencies.

Regulatory Uncertainty

The lack of a clear regulatory framework creates ambiguity and can hinder wider adoption. Establishing clear guidelines to protect consumers and ensure the responsible development of the crypto ecosystem will be helpful.

Infrastructure Limitations

Limited internet access, particularly in rural areas, poses a significant challenge to widespread crypto adoption. Efforts to improve digital infrastructure are crucial for ensuring equal access to the benefits of cryptocurrencies.

Security Concerns

While blockchain technology is secure, individuals can still be vulnerable to scams and security breaches. Educating users about safe crypto practices and promoting cybersecurity measures are essential for building trust and confidence in the technology.

Liberia's CBDC Ambitions

Image by Gluwa

Liberia's exploration of a Central Bank Digital Currency (CBDC) marks a potential turning point in its relationship with digital finance. 

While the country has maintained a cautious stance towards cryptocurrencies, pursuing a CBDC suggests a willingness to embrace the potential benefits of blockchain technology within a more controlled environment.

Leading this charge is Gluwa, a technology company with a proven track record in developing CBDCs in Africa. Their experience working with countries like Nigeria and Ghana positions them as a valuable partner for Liberia. 

Gluwa's proposed approach involves integrating the CBDC with Liberia's existing mobile money system, making it accessible to a wider population. Moreover, their plans to address Liberia's connectivity challenges through satellite internet could be crucial in ensuring the CBDC's reach, especially in rural areas.

Potential Benefits of a CBDC

Image by Business Today

The potential benefits of a CBDC for Liberia are significant. It could promote financial inclusion by providing access to digital financial services for those currently excluded from the traditional banking system.

A CBDC could also increase efficiency and transparency in government transactions, reducing corruption and streamlining public services. Furthermore, it could enhance the central bank's control over the monetary system, potentially limiting the risks associated with decentralized cryptocurrencies.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. What is the current legal status of cryptocurrencies in Liberia?

Currently, Liberia has an implicit ban on cryptocurrencies, meaning there are no specific laws regulating their use, but the Central Bank has issued warnings and discouraged their adoption.

2. What is a CBDC, and how could it benefit Liberia?

A CBDC is a digital version of a country's national currency issued by the central bank. In Liberia, a CBDC could promote financial inclusion, increase efficiency in government transactions, and enhance the central bank's control over the monetary system.

3. How can I buy cryptocurrencies in Liberia?

Despite the restrictions, Liberians can access cryptocurrencies through foreign exchanges like Binance, Kraken, and OKX. However, it's important to be aware of the risks involved and exercise caution.

4. What are the main challenges to crypto adoption in Liberia?

Limited internet access, low digital literacy, lack of regulatory clarity, and security concerns are key challenges hindering wider crypto adoption in Liberia.
